COUNTRYLAB (DUCATTI)
A trailer mounted demountable event unit designed in conjunction with Countrylab, Italy. This unit is for the Ducatti X2 project where guests are taken around the racetrack on a 2 seater Moto GP motorcycle ridden by a professional rider.
The unit was manufactured by Cosby Suppliers and the interior fitted out by Countrylab, all to the high standard associated with motorsport units.

PROCAR INTERNATIONAL
Two roof terraces were manufactured as part of complete paddock complexes for Procar International. One unit expands hydraulically to give an open terrace and the other features two expanding units that join together to create an enclosed suite.

PROCAR INTERNATIONAL
It is widely acknowledged that Formula One trailers represent the very highest standards in terms of design and finish within the body building sector, levels of achievement we have attained. Traditional hand finishing techniques, coupled with the very latest material innovations combine to achieve the very highest standards demanded by the industry. Manufactured for Procar International on behalf of their client, this double deck trailer combined galley facilities with a press room and individual rooms for team principals and drivers to form a Team Operations Trailer to blend in with the existing fleet.

SUPER NOVA RACING
Designed with Formula 3000 in mind, Super Nova needed a multi-functional trailer to perform a series of roles. Two cars travel in the high level compartment accessible by a special racing car tail lift. Underneath is a comprehensive workshop facility with work surfaces, bench mounted tools, compressor and tool cabinets. A plush hospitality area is incorporated on the neck of the trailer with soft furnishings, accessed by pull out steps. Parallel hinged lockers and clean lines complete the unit.

RENAULT MOTORSPORT
Renault Motorsport used a simple manual pod to form a spare parts counter for their Formula Renault motor series. The self-supporting pod pulls out by hand with entry and exit steps to provide access to a service counter. Internally, customised racking provides space for enough spares to virtually be able to rebuild a car from scratch. Flush doors, a tuckaway style tail lift along with locker and skirt detailing complete an impressive addition to the paddock.
